This is a great little spin off of the camera-ka-bob. You can use multiple strobes for this, but for the sake of easy explaination,
I'll discuss using one light.
Included with the Canon 550EX is a little table top stand. On the
underside of the stand there is a standard 1/4-20 tripod socket. Screw
that on the end of a monopod and mount the strobe on the monopod.
In all practicality, that is all you need to do. If you have either
a Canon ST-E2 wireless TTL transmitter or another 550EX, that is all
you need. If you don't trust the infrared, you can also use the ubiquitous
Pocket Wizard's.
Now lets say you are at Mardi Gras or Halloween at Ohio University,
and you are trying to get some street shots at night. You can hand
the monopod with the strobe to an assistant and have them follow you
around all night. Keep them off to the side and about 15 feet from
your subject and they'll splash in some nice 45 degree light which
looks far better than any direct strobe.
